Is it possible to reverse intake/exhaust through use of a valve to reverse rotation for short term uses such as docking, etc??? Seems that I read of it somewhere as a possibility. Does anyone know of this? Possible sources or drawings available?? :P

You can do that on wobblers. Reversing exhaust and intake ports will reverse the engine. It works better on double acting engines and even better on twin wobblers.

The wilesco D48 twin is a piston valve engine, Reversing the inlet and exhaust will only work with piston valves and oscillators (wobblers), if you reverse the two with slide valves it will lift the valve off its face, and the steam will rush out the exhaust.
